Planning Your Visit

Timing Your Visit to Peña de los Halcones

While Peña de los Halcones offers stunning views year-round, consider visiting during the shoulder seasons (spring and autumn) for pleasant weather and fewer crowds. Early mornings or late afternoons provide the best light for photography and a more serene experience.

Essential Gear for Peña de los Halcones

Sturdy hiking boots are a must for navigating the steep and potentially slippery terrain. Bring plenty of water, especially during warmer months, and consider a small first-aid kit. Inform someone of your hiking plans, as it's recommended to go with a companion for safety.

🚇 🗺️ Getting There

Peña de los Halcones is located just above the town of Cazorla. You can often see it from the town itself. Access to the hiking trails typically starts from near the Ermita Virgen de la Cabeza, which is accessible by car or a short taxi ride from Cazorla. Instagram+1

Parking is generally available near the Ermita Virgen de la Cabeza, which serves as a common starting point for hikes. It's advisable to arrive early, especially during peak season, as spots can fill up. Reddit

While there isn't direct public transport to the very start of the hiking trails, you can take a bus or taxi to Cazorla town and then arrange local transport or a taxi to the trailhead near the Ermita Virgen de la Cabeza. Instagram

🎫 🎫 Tickets & Entry

No, there are no entrance fees or tickets required to visit Peña de los Halcones. It's a natural landmark accessible to the public for hiking and sightseeing. Reddit

Peña de los Halcones is an outdoor natural area and is accessible at all times. However, it's best to visit during daylight hours for safety and visibility. Reddit

🎫 🧭 Onsite Experience

The hike can be quite steep and challenging in parts, requiring careful footing. While some sections are manageable, it's recommended to be prepared for a strenuous climb. Reddit

At the top, you'll be rewarded with spectacular panoramic views of Cazorla, the surrounding sierras, and vast olive groves. You might also spot falcons, which give the rock its name. InstagramReddit

Due to the steep and potentially slippery terrain, it's generally not recommended for very young children or those with mobility issues. Older children who are accustomed to hiking might manage with close supervision. Reddit

No, there are no facilities directly at Peña de los Halcones. It's a natural site, so ensure you have all your supplies, including water and snacks, before you start your hike. Reddit

As the name suggests, falcons are often seen soaring around the rock formations. You might also spot other birds of prey and local wildlife native to the Sierra de Cazorla. Reddit

The Geological Marvel of Peña de los Halcones

Peña de los Halcones, translating to 'Hawk's Rock,' is a prominent geological feature that dramatically overlooks the town of Cazorla. Its imposing presence is a defining characteristic of the landscape, shaped by millennia of natural forces. The rock formation itself is a testament to the rugged beauty of the Sierra de Cazorla, offering a striking visual anchor to the region. Its steep cliffs and unique contours make it a fascinating subject for both geologists and casual observers alike. Instagram+1

The strategic location of Peña de los Halcones has historically made it a significant landmark. Its sheer face and commanding position have likely served as a natural defense or vantage point throughout history. The surrounding area is rich in biodiversity, providing a habitat for various species, most notably the birds of prey that inspired its name. Visitors often report seeing falcons and other raptors soaring around the peaks, adding to the wild and natural allure of the site. Reddit

For those interested in a more active experience, the ascent to the higher points of Peña de los Halcones offers a rewarding challenge. The trails can be steep and require careful navigation, but the panoramic views from the summit are unparalleled. It's a place where the raw power of nature is on full display, offering a sense of awe and connection to the wild. Reddit

Hiking and Safety Considerations

The hike up Peña de los Halcones is often described as steep and challenging, with uneven terrain that can be slippery, especially after rain. It's crucial to wear appropriate footwear with good grip, such as sturdy hiking boots, to prevent slips and twists. Many visitors emphasize the importance of going with at least one other person due to the inherent risks of the trail. Reddit

Before embarking on your hike, ensure you are adequately prepared. This includes carrying sufficient water, especially during warmer months, as there are no water sources or facilities along the path. A basic first-aid kit is also advisable for minor scrapes or sprains. It's also a good practice to inform someone of your hiking plans and expected return time. Reddit

While the climb can be demanding, the effort is rewarded with breathtaking views. The trails offer a chance to immerse yourself in the natural beauty of the Sierra de Cazorla. Remember to respect the environment, stay on marked paths, and leave no trace behind to preserve this stunning natural landmark for future visitors. Reddit
